An eight-year-old Red Deer girl may soon be the face of Gap.

Lynisha Geary, a Grade 3 student at Holy Family School in Red Deer smiled her way to the finals for the chance to be featured in a fall advertising campaign for the famous clothing company.

Geary is one of 20 finalists selected from thousands across North America in the Gap’s Casting Call contest. She is the only finalist from Alberta and one of four from Canada. She is the daughter of Aisha Geary and stepdaughter of Michael Arnault.

A panel of Gap judges selected 10 babies/toddlers (ages four and under) for the BabyGap campaign and 10 children (ages five to 12) for the GapKids campaign. The four winners (one boy and one girl in each category) will be featured in a Gap marketing campaign, a $1,000 Gap gift card, a $10,000 grant in their name from the Gap in Communities in Schools.

The winners will be determined through public voting starting on Monday. The winners will be announced at the end of July.
